DXCM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

861 of the 6,340 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in DexCom (DXCM)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$47.7B — down 3.5% from $49.5B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 140 funds closed out of DXCM and 77 opened new positions — a net loss of 63 holders — while 305 trimmed existing stakes and 350 added.

The largest buyer was Jennison Associates, adding an estimated $517M. The largest seller was Fidelity Investments, cutting an estimated $331M.
